My purpose in writing this article is not to leave a link and get a reference, but to inform those who are not aware of it and miss it and to explain in a way I understand why such bots airdrop.

In the past, when a project was to be released, a launch pad was made on certain platforms. People would stake $4-5K to qualify to become a member of those platforms. This process later evolved and became easier. People can own NFTs and participate in pre-sales through private communities, and I agree with that.

The most important argument that these platforms and private groups offer to the company that will issue the token is the organic human community. But the process is evolving again. It reaches millions thanks to the airdrop it provides via Telegram, without the need for a community of token holders. You can think of the airdrop amount it distributes to us as the budget it allocates for marketing work. In this respect, there is no point in wearing such boots as if there is no tomorrow.
